Transaction ff2621e02f2cbee283bde880dd5a34ff1e2adf2ddc96deb38b31fd4b300904a7

1 Input
2 Outputs
  • ff2621e02f2cbee283bde880dd5a34ff1e2adf2ddc96deb38b31fd4b300904a7:0
  • value  12861609
    address  3MP7yBGSW2gkXVRE8S84T2j4KVgPh3rEzv
  • ff2621e02f2cbee283bde880dd5a34ff1e2adf2ddc96deb38b31fd4b300904a7:1
  • value  57125501
    address  3PMfEogJ9M5zWB7WxVx4HQyuTrRuHNbnDT